June 18, 1912 - Oct. 29, 2006
MORRIS -- June Marian Anderson, 94, of Morris died Sunday at West Wind Village in Morris.
The service will be at 10:30 a.m. Thursday at First Lutheran Church in Morris. Burial will be at Kongsvinger Lutheran Cemetery in rural Donnelly.
Visitation will be for one hour prior to the service at the church on Thursday. Arrangements are with Pedersen Funeral Home in Morris.
She was born June 18, 1912, in Framnas Township, Stevens County, to Henry and Valborg (Ettesvold) Mickelson. She grew up on a farm in the Scandia area and graduated from Cyrus High School in 1930. She worked at the nursing home in Willmar for a year and a half.

She married Elmer G. Anderson on June 12, 1932, in Cyrus. They lived in Morris and wintered in Mesa, Ariz., for many years.
She was active at Bethany Lutheran Church, served in several positions over the years and was church organist for over 30 years until the church closed. She was a member of First Lutheran Church in Morris, where she also served as an organist. She was a member of the birthday club and sewing club for many years.
She is survived by two daughters: Dorothy Thompson of Branson, Mo., Joan Harren of Owatonna; daughter-in-law: Yvonne Anderson of Glenwood; 11 grandchildren; 12 great-grandchildren; two sisters and one brother.
She was preceded in death by her husband; son: Ronald Anderson; two sons-in-law: Paul Harren, Dale Thompson; one grandson; four brothers and one sister.
